I have a blued BLR I would like to add some additional weather protection to. I've had a T3 cerakoted and very happy with it - but not sure if gunsmiths would be keen to take apart a BLR to cerakote it. Anyone had this done?
 
Use G96 Gun Treatment (silicone based) before you go hunting and after. It protects bluing quite well. I have used it in rain and sleet with great success. So have millions of other hunters.

I have Cerakoted several semis it does require a complete strip down if your doing it properly. Never done a BLR but I usually take around five hours per rifle two for tear down and reassemble hour and half for surface prep half hour spray and a hour baking. That's just one colour no fancy patterns there is a reason Cerakote is expensive.
 
If I were in the gun refinishing business, I wouldn't touch a BLR unless it were to arrive completely stripped, to be returned completely stripped.
